In a (t, n) threshold proxy signature scheme based on RSA, any t or more proxy signers can cooperatively generate a proxy signature while t-1 or fewer of them can't do it. The threshold proxy signature scheme uses the RSA cryptosystem to generate the private and the public key of the signers. In a proxy signature scheme, a user delegates his/her signing capability to another user in such a way that the latter can sign messages on behalf of the former. We propose an efficient and secure proxy signature scheme with multiple original signers. Our scheme is suitable for wireless electronic commerce applications, since the overheads of computation and communication are low. As an example, we present an electronic air ticket booking scheme for wireless customers.

Given rising M&A deal volume across all high-tech subsectors, the ability to measure post-acquisition performance becomes critical. Despite this growth, the relevant academic literature is severely lacking (Kohers and Kohers 2000). Using an event-study approach, I find that acquirers and targets both realize statistically significant day-0 abnormal returns (1.23% [p<0.1] and 8.1% [p<0.01], respectively). As positive stock returns signal positive growth prospects in a semi-strong efficient market, AR regressions found that firms' technological relatedness, deal financing, purchase price premiums, and the relative book to market ratio, explained most variance. Overall, high-tech transactions are value-additive for both targets and acquirers.

We consider the problem of stabilizing a plant with a network of resource constrained wireless nodes. Traditional networked control schemes are designed with one of the nodes in the network acting as a dedicated controller, while the other nodes simply route information to and from the controller and the plant. We introduce the concept of a Wireless Control Network (WCN) where the entire network itself acts as the controller. The DNA Safeguard project involves processing DNA sequence data in order to find nullomer sequences (non-existent short DNA sequences). While the fundamental algorithm for finding nullomer sequences is simple, it is complicated by the amount of data that must be handled. Four methods for handling terabytes of of data are investigated, single instance of a MySQL database, PVFS (Parallel Virtual File System), Hadoop, and a custom MPI (Message Passing Interface) program.

Wireless networks-on-chips (WINoCs) hold substantial promise for enhancing multicore integrated circuit performance, by augmenting conventional wired interconnects. As the number of cores per IC grows, intercore communication requirements will also grow, and WINoCs can be used to both save power and reduce latency. In this article, we briefly describe some of the key challenges with WINoC implementation, and also describe our example design, iWISE, which is a scalable wireless interconnect design. Jamming, broadcasting to intentionally interfere with wireless reception, has long been a problem for wireless systems. Recent research demonstrates numerous advances in jamming techniques that increase attack efficiency or reduce the probability an attack will be detected by choosing attack parameters based on a system’s configuration. In this work, we extend the attacker’s capabilities by modifying the attack parameters in response to the observed performance of the target system, effectively creating a feedback loop in our attack model. We present an indoor wireless localization system that is capable of room-level localization based solely on 802.11 network signal strengths and user-supplied training data. Our system naturally gathers dense data in places that users frequent while ignoring unvisited areas. By utilizing users, we create a comprehensive localization system that requires little off-line operation and no access to private locations to train. We have operated the system for over a year with more than 200 users working on a variety of laptops. In most of classical fusion problems modeled from belief functions, the frame of discernment is considered as static. This means that the set of elements in the frame and the underlying integrity constraints of the frame are fixed forever and they do not change with time. In some applications, like in target tracking for example, the use of such invariant frame is not very appropriate because it can truly change with time. The conventional biopotential measurement configuration utilises long lead wires which connect measuring electrodes to signal conditioning circuitry. The majority of bioelectric signals that are measured from the human body have a tiny signal amplitude (5µV-5mV range) and thus any interference that is induced on the lead wires can have a detrimental effect on the original signal. In this paper, we present an alternative configuration, in which digitisation occurs on the electrode, potentially providing enhanced signal measurement as well as significant benefits in terms of the simplification of the physical interconnections between electrodes.
